About this episode

#979 | Ed and Dan look back on  United’s 1–0 win at Everton. It was functional rather than convincing but a vital three points as United close in on a return to the Champions League. There’s plenty of praise for another excellent Senne Lammens performance in goal under heavy pressure from Everton’s agricultural set-piece routines. When, if ever, are referees going to protect goalkeepers who are now routinely fouled? It’s all Mikel Arteta’s fault. Despite the victory, was this another case of United struggling to break down a low-block until Benjamin Sesko’s entrance on the hour? The striker now has six goals in his past seven appearances but should he have been on from the start? United will face another team willing to sit deep at the weekend, with struggling Palace at Old Trafford.
